About Lydia

Lydia Freeman acknowledges the courage it takes to begin therapy and frames that first step as an important act of self-care. She believes therapy can be beneficial for many people and that paying attention to wellbeing, feelings, and personal experience can foster deeper understanding, greater resilience during difficult times, and movement toward one’s fullest potential. In the busyness of life she helps clients learn about their patterns and ways of being so they can respond to challenges with more clarity and choice.

Creatively curious by nature, Lydia brings that curiosity into the therapy room to support expression, emotional processing, and the development of new coping strategies. Her humanistic training means she sees each person as a unique individual with potential and approaches difficulties with the question of what has happened to someone rather than what is wrong with them. She recognises the lasting impact of trauma and stressful experiences that can leave people feeling unsafe or vulnerable, and she works to restore a sense of safety, trust, and security in relationships.

To deepen insight she integrates work with unconscious processes, human development, and attachment while placing emphasis on the quality of the therapeutic relationship. Lydia offers a compassionate, non-judgemental, and honest space to explore, celebrate, and make meaning of lived experience. Her work supports healing from trauma, the improvement of relationships including the relationship with the self, and the building of a life more aligned with an individual’s authentic values.

She is a registered member of the BACP - the British Association for Counselling and Psychotherapy - and follows their ethical framework for professional practice. Lydia maintains ongoing professional development to keep her skills and knowledge up to date. She has a particular interest in supporting people navigating purity culture, religious trauma, and the deconstruction of faith from high-demand religions, and understands how societal expectations and religious teachings can shape identity, sexuality, relationships, and self-worth. She offers compassionate support to explore evolving beliefs, address shame or grief, reclaim autonomy and self-trust, and honour the often painful and liberating process of change. Lydia describes it as an honour to walk alongside people who invite her into their journeys.

Client-Centered and Attachment-Informed Online Therapy

Lydia Freeman practises from a client-centered perspective, which places the individual at the heart of the work. This approach involves active listening, empathy, and support for clients to explore their feelings and values, and it is especially helpful for issues such as stress, anxiety, depression, self-esteem, and navigating life changes. Lydia also uses attachment-informed ideas to understand how early relationships influence current patterns - this can be useful for relationship difficulties, attachment issues, and trauma-related responses.

Finding the right approach is part of the therapeutic process. Lydia works collaboratively with each person to identify what methods fit their needs, goals, and preferences, and she adapts the way she works as understanding grows and priorities shift. The therapy relationship is a shared endeavour aimed at discovering practical and meaningful ways forward.
